Best Breed vs Forza10

Best Breed is made by Best Breed Inc., and Forza10 is made by SANYpet S.p.A., and both make food for cats and dogs. On KibbleLab, Forza10 averages 8.7 out of 10 across its scored foods, compared with 8.6 for Best Breed.

Best Breed vs Forza10: how they compare

Scores

Forza10 scores higher on KibbleLab, averaging 8.7 out of 10 across 17 scored foods, compared with 8.6 across 20 for Best Breed. Scores apply the same criteria-based rubric to every food, drawn from published veterinary science.

Who makes them

Best Breed is made by Best Breed Inc., an independent maker, based in Findlay, Ohio, USA, founded in 1994. Forza10 is made by SANYpet S.p.A., an independent maker, based in Bagnoli di Sopra, Padua, Italy, founded in 1995.

Standards and range

Neither meets WSAVA's published manufacturer criteria. KibbleLab lists 20 Best Breed foods and 17 Forza10 foods.
